Metals/Ions

Metals/Ions Comment Organism Structure
Ca2+ activates poorly, 2.48%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Co2+ activates, 10.22%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
K+ activates slightly, 10.18%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Li+ activates slightly, 12.63%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Mg2+ can partially substitute for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Mg2+ activates, 72.45%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Mn2+ required Microcystis aeruginosa
Mn2+ activates, required, best divalent cation Microcystis aeruginosa
additional information the enzyme is completely divalent cation dependent. As compared with Mn2+, MaIDH shows about 2.5times and 4times higher affinities (1/Km) to NADP+ and DL-isocitrate with Mg2+, Cu2+ does not activate the enzyme at all Microcystis aeruginosa
Na+ activates slightly, 10.70%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Ni2+ activates poorly, 1.40%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Rb+ activates slightly, 20.67%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a
Zn2+ activates poorly, 4.23% activity compared to Mn2+ Microcystis aeruginosa

General Information

General Information Comment Organism
physiological function isocitrate dehydrogenase of Microcystis aeruginosa plays important roles in energy and biosynthesis metabolisms and its catalytic product 2-oxoglutarate provides the carbon skeleton for ammonium assimilation and also constitutes a signaling molecule of nitrogen starvation in cyanobacteria Microcystis aeruginosa
